GAUVIN - Rev. Father Leo Joseph Gauvin, O.M.I., 86, went home to the Lord on June 8, 2010, at the Oblate Madonna Residence in San Antonio, TX. He was born March 6, 1924, in Tessier, SK. The family later moved to Ponteix, SK, where he grew up. He was predeceased by his father, Louie Victor Gauvin; mother, Rose Gauvin; three sisters, Louise Dubourt, Rose Ernie, Irene McIntosh; one brother, Charles Gauvin. He is survived by two brothers, Phil Gauvin of Calgary and Gerry (Ruth) Gauvin of Swift Current; one sister, Cecile Hannan (Keith) of Edmonton; and many nieces and nephews. Father Leo took his schooling at Ponteix and at College Mathieu in Gravelbourg. He studied theology in Ottawa, and was ordained in Ponteix, June 25, 1950. He served in the air force as Chaplin in the Winnipeg air force base. Starting in 1969, he taught for several years at College Mathieu in Gravelbourg. In 1971, he was assigned to a parish in Omaha, NE. From there, he was assigned to teach at several Catholic Colleges in the USA. Following the closure of several colleges he was assigned as a pastor and co-pastor in several Catholic parishes in the USA. In 1986, he returned to teaching in American Catholic colleges for several more years. Following that, he was assigned as Chaplin at Santa Rosa Hospital in San Antonio. In 1997, he retired at the Oblate Madonna Residence in San Antonio and remained there until his death in 2010.
